#022048 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#022048 is composed of 0.8% red, 12.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 14.5%. #022048 color hex could be obtained by blending #044090 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#022048 color description : Very dark blue.

#022048 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#022048 has RGB values of R:2, G:32,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 139336.

Shades and Tints of #022048

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00070f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#022048

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242526 is the less saturated color, while #022048 is the most saturated one.
